Vinesh Phogat Advances to Women’s 50kg Freestyle Semifinals at Paris 2024 Olympics

Paris: Indian wrestler Vinesh Phogat secured a thrilling 7-5 victory over Ukraine’s Oksana Livach in the women’s 50kg freestyle quarter-final, advancing to the semi-finals at the Paris 2024 Olympics.

Competing in her third Olympic Games, Phogat is now just one win away from securing a confirmed medal at the Summer Games. Earlier today, she achieved a remarkable win against Tokyo 2020 champion Yui Susaki of Japan in the round of 16, setting the stage for her quarter-final triumph.

In the quarter-final match, Phogat took an early lead with a score of 2-0 in the first period. Despite a strong comeback from Livach in the second period, Phogat held off the challenge and emerged victorious, outscoring her Ukrainian opponent.

Vinesh Phogat is set to face either Cuba’s Yusneylis Guzman Lopez or Lithuania’s Gabija Dilyte in the semi-finals, which will take place today at 10:25 PM IST at the Champ-de-Mars Arena.

Score: Vinesh Phogat (IND) beat Oksana Livach (UKR) 7-5 in the women’s 50kg freestyle quarter-final wrestling match.
